Hi Dev, One suggestion is that regions are reorganised into sub-regions and let the sub-regions feed into the regions in some transparent way. The fear is that you are asking civil society to participate but these efforts may not reach ICANN if there is a possibility of censorship by whomever is chair of the region or get lost for several reasons such as translation. There need to be a clear strategy for review or consideration of inputs, given that sub-regions, especially where there are existing SIDS, will have special issues which will not be addressed if the dominant sub-regions side-line minority issues. What then would be the point of the exercise? I do not think the draft is detailed enough. It does not deal with civil society representation within ICANN, because comments are one thing, representation is another.
